The Siemens Q260 is a miniature thermal-magnetic circuit breaker that operates at a rated current of 60 A. This device is designed for two-pole configurations and can handle voltages up to 240 VAC. Its construction allows for effective interruption of currents, with a capacity of 10 kA, providing reliable protection in electrical applications.

Designed for efficiency, the Siemens Q260 is a miniature thermal-magnetic circuit breaker with a rated current of 60 A. This breaker supports two poles and operates within voltage ratings of 120 to 240 VAC, ensuring versatility in various applications. Its remarkable interrupting capacity of 10 kA provides robust performance, capable of handling substantial fault currents and safeguarding circuits effectively.
The Q260 circuit breaker is enclosed in a NEMA 1/3R rated case, making it suitable for both indoor and outdoor installations. It operates at a frequency of 60 Hz and can be easily mounted via its plug-in feature. The frame utilized for the Q260 is categorized as a 125 A QP, contributing to its compact size while supporting high capacity.
Dimensions for this model are 3 inches in length, 3 inches in width, and 2 inches in height, contributing to its lightweight profile of 0.617 lb. It also includes a trip range classified as LI thermal-magnetic, ensuring reliable performance under various load conditions. Compatible wire sizes for this circuit breaker include 8 AWG, enhancing its adaptability for different electrical setups. The operating temperature is limited to 40°C, making it suitable for use in diverse environments.
